So to the calmly gathered thought
The innermost of life is taught, The mystery dimly understood, That love of God is love of good: That to be saved is only this-- Salvation from our selfishness. --John Greenleaf Whittier. Love worketh no ill to his neighbor: love therefore is the fulfillment of the law. And this, knowing the season, that already it is time for you to awake out of sleep: for now is salvation nearer to us than when we first believed. --Romans 13. 10, 11. Tender Father, may I not attempt to serve life for my own gratification. May I not interpret love through vanity, but from reality. Make me worth while, that I may be relied upon for my pledges, and needed for my services. Amen. JANUARY TWENTY-SECOND Andrea del Sarto died 1531. Francis Bacon born 1561. |
